Not everybody was on board with Stephen Curry’s message about mask-wearing.

The NBA shared a video on Facebook on Monday featuring Curry donning a black Under Armour mask. In the video, the two-time MVP urged fans to continue to wear masks and socially distance in order to stop the spread of coronavirus.

The video is part of the league’s NBA Together campaign, aimed at engaging and supporting fans during the pandemic.

“I want to encourage you to continue to practice social distancing,” Curry said in the video. “Being safe and precautious every step of the way, but most of all continue to wear a mask. It’s extremely important in terms of stopping the spread of this virus, in terms of protecting yourself and others.”

Some commenters disagreed with the sentiment, however, calling into question the legitimacy of the preventative measures.

“The mask is not good for your health!” commenter Jason Lansdell wrote. The comment received 107 likes and 41 replies, one of the top comments on the post.

“For the record the word ‘social distancing’ doesn’t even make sense,” Mac Johnson said.

As of Wednesday, the United States has reported over three million coronavirus cases and 131,329 deaths.
